Zavino kicks off "3-Liter Thursdays" tonight with free primo Cabernet

POSTED: Thursday, April 14, 2011, 2:30 PM
Filed Under: Booze | Dealage

Jason Brooke, GM and chief vino head at Zavino (112 S. 13th St.), is kicking off a weekly "3-Liter Thursday" special this afternoon at 4:30 p.m. by popping a large-format bottle of 1991 Sterling Vineyards Reserve Cabernet Sauvignon out of his personal cellar. Since this wine is not available through the PLCB system, Brooke will be pouring the big Napa Cab for free, but subsequent 3-Liter Thursdays will see him selling 3- and 6-ounce pours, plus 750ml decanters (prices will vary based on the wine). This once-a-week special goes along with Brooke's recurring "Premium Pour" feature, which sees him bust out a swanky wine usually available by bottle only and pouring it in reasonably priced tasting portions.
